Why Shouldn’t You Attempt Data Recovery

Logical hard drive recovery implies several procedures which are done with the help of a special software. If your files are gone because of a drive failure, the software cannot be run from the same disk, so you need a second one links to the faulty drive. Then the file system is scanned, the errors are found and repaired. In case this fails, there is a more detailed procedure called low-level scan, which takes and searches each and every sector of your drive, attempting to retrieve the corrupted or lost files.

Physical hard drive recovery is required when you lost your files because you dropped your hard drive on the floor, or it was subject to floods or fire, or any other type of physical damage. This recovery can be done either mechanically or electronically. Usually, you need another hard drive, identical with yours (brand, storage capacity, printed circuit board), as you are going to use parts of it to put together your original drive again.

Briefly, such operations require a dust-free environment, and this is why you cannot do them at home. Data recovery companies use minimum Class 100 Clean Rooms to restore defective drives and recover the data.

Data Recovery: What To Avoid

Data recovery can help you get your data back, no matter if you lost it to a computer hard drive failure, crash, or due to some human error like deleting or overwriting files by mistake. Another reason for losing data can be power outages or failure in operating of certain software programs. In case this happens to your PC, laptop, camera storage card, mp3 player, USD pen drive, or any dat5a storage device, you must not panic, because you still can have your data recovered, but you should better be following these rules, in order to maximize the effect of data retrieval software or services:

  • Do not run that disk drive anymore. Overwriting files may result in permanent data loss.
  • Do not browse the web for data recovery solutions, and do not attempt to run any software that you may find, which claims to recover your information. You risk to lose it for good.
  • Do not use the regular disk tools such as ScanDisk or Disk Defragmentation. You’ll do more harm than good.

The safest way to getting back your files , be them photos, documents or music, is to use a certified data recovery solution, which you’d get from a trusted source, together with detailed instructions for use. Where to Seek for Data Recovery Help

Getting help with data recovery is not so simple. Depending on the cause of your data loss, on the moment this loss occurred, you may need a certain type of computer specialist or another one. It is one thing if your data got lost because of a hard drive crash and another one if you just deleted your file and made sure to empty your recycle bin. It is completely a different situation if you’ve overwritten a file with another one containing the wrong content. In this last case, I’m afraid nobody could ever help you get your initial file content back. However, for the other cases there are solutions.
But let’s take a look at computers infrastructure first. A hard disk is built in such a way that information you think you delete is not actually erased from the drive itself. In time, it will be overwritten with other things you put on your disk. When you delete a file, you delete only its label, and this thing signals the computer that the respective sectors of the hard drive are available for future use. How to Deal With Hard Drive Crash Data Recovery

In case of such operation failures of your hard disk, you need to make use of specialized data recovery services, because you won’t be able to access your harddrive anymore. Maybe your computer won’t turn on at all. A hard drive can suffer damages to the write/read head, to the spindle or to the motors. It may have its circuits affected by natural elements like water or fire. There are many things that can go wrong with a hard disk, so that’s why it is important to handle it to experts who know what to do for a correct and timely diagnose of the fault. They have the so-called “clean rooms” where the technicians work on your drive to extract the information. They can do any type of hard drive crash data recovery, regardless if your hard drive is IDE, SATA, SATA II or SCSI, or even if it’s a laptop hard disk. The “no data no charge” system applied by such data retrieval companies means that if they don’t succeed to extract your data from the drive, you won’t pay a dime for their work.

Data recovery software is a generic term which may define totally different programs, with various specific functionality. There are cases when these functions overlap. A Windows data recovery software can also be used to recover deleted files and folders. Another software may do hard rive crash data recovery, as well as USB drives data recovery. It all depends on what the manufacturer intended to software to be good for in the first place. One of the special issues in data recovery are segmented volumes. Some people may prefer to have more than one hard disk, in order to keep their personal files separate from the computer programs, for example. In such cases, there’s no need to buy a second hard drive. You can format the disk as if there were as many separate drives as you wish, labeled C:, D:, E:, F; and so on. You can assign a certain size for each of these drives, provided that the sum of all drives does not exceed the initial disk capacity. Another segmented files situation may occur when producing file archives which need to be transported on CDs or on diskettes. If the archive size exceed the storage space of one unit, then the archive is fragmented into multiple volumes.

Attempting a RAID server data recovery implies deeper knowledge of the data retrieval software and procedures. This may sound insane, as this is the purpose of a RAID  system, to offer increased data security and to avoid data loss. RAID comes from Redundant Array of Inexpensive Disks, so they are expected to offer backups of vital data of a computers network. However, all devices can get faulty in operation every once in a while, and RAID drives make no exception to this rule. Therefore, instead of blaming it on your IT network manager, you’d better make sure he has all cautionary measures in place to keep your data safe. You need to bear in mind that fault-tolerant does not mean fault-proof. RAID data recovery will be required in case of multiple hard drives failure, to give you only one example of a data endangering situation.

RAID Data Recovery Situations

Regardless your RAID types, be them Mirror Sets or Volume Sets or even Stripe Sets with parity, and regardless the drives manufacturer, RAID data recovery is perfectly possible for any operating system and for all RAID controllers. Spanned and striped systems are very much alike when it comes to lost data retrieval. The data recovery on RAID drives may be necessary in situations like missing partitions, controller failure, corrupted RAID or missing partitions. If one or many hard drives in the RAID array system are physically damaged, it is possible that you may need to make use of data recovery specialists knowledge. You may attempt to retrieve your lost data by yourself, but if you are not sure you know how to do it, you’d better find one of those data recovery companies which have the software and the skills to to the job better and faster than you.

RAID Data Recovery Process

The usual method of recovering data is to mirror the drive volumes, then process the data as image files. Briefly, there is a software which runs and retrieves the data, making sure to reconstruct it wherever retrieving is not possible anymore due to sectors corruption. Such software is proprietary to data recovery companies and it may be better to contract their services instead of trying to buy the software.

Everybody deletes files from the computer by mistake. Usually, those files go into the Recycle Bin, so it is enough to learn how to retrieve deleted data from there to have your information back. However, there are situations in which data recovery is not possible anymore. Among these, we may mention a case: saving a file you are working on, in Excel, or Word, or other programs, thus overwriting a information that was correct with a wrong one. For such cases, there’s no cure, so your files are forever lost. This is why it’s very important to develop the habit of working on copies of the original files, until you are sure that what you’ve done is correct. Data recovery services do not handle this type of data loss, and most probably the professional staff from such companies will tell you the same thing from the very beginning.

You may consider buying data recovery services in one of the following situations:

  • hard drive crash: if you cannot access your HDD anymore, there’s very little you can do by yourself, so it would be strongly advisable to seek for expert data recovery help
  • hard drive natural disaster damage: if something falls on your computer, do not attempt to switch it on if you notice physical damage to the case; laptops and notebooks are very exposed to be dropped on the floor, so their hard disks may fail to operate after such an incident.
  • the failed drive is part of a RAID array: RAID data recovery is one of the most delicate operations of data retrieval, as you may easily lose your data for good if you don’t know very well what you are doing. This is why, either you need a raid 5 data recovery, or a raid 0 data recovery, or even a raid 1 data recovery, to trust the professionals and seek for their help, be it on Linux or any other computer operating system.
